How Sitting at a Desk Is Draining Your Energy (Techniques to Reduce Tension and Burnout)
Host Brittany Canaski interviews Workstation Wellness Consultant Anne Asher about how stress and long hours at a desk affect physical wellbeing and contribute to burnout. Anne shares her background in movement and chronic pain work and explains why good equipment helps but movement and body awareness are essential. She gives practical desk-alignment guidance and emphasizes gentle habit-building over “perfect posture.” Anne leads two subtle techniques for desk workers: a slow, relaxed “hissing” exhale to calm the nervous system and an ear-finger cue with a small nod to reset head/neck alignment. She also recommends frequent short movement breaks to support energy, focus, and long-term health.
